Transponder Keys
Modern Audi models come with a transponder. This type of key is designed to transmit radio signals with your car's immobilizer system. It is an excellent way to prevent vehicle burglary. However, it is not foolproof and there are many ways for thieves to rob cars.
These keys are similar to the traditional car keys, but with an additional chip. The transponder chip sends signals from the ignition to the car's computer once the key is placed. If the signal doesn't match the car's computer, it will not start.
This technology has been in use for a long time and has reduced car thefts by 70 percent. It is crucial to track your transponder key so that it doesn't get lost. It is also crucial to have an extra key in the event that your original one gets damaged or is lost.
While the benefits of a transponder keys are substantial, they can be more difficult to replace than traditional keys. Fortunately, locksmiths who are professionals have access to the necessary equipment to clone your transponder keys. They are also able to program new transponder keys inside your car making the process simpler and faster.

Most modern Audi automobiles include keyless entry systems, that allow you to open and lock the doors with no the physical key. These systems function by detecting radio signals sent by the vehicle. Your key fob can detect these signals. When the keyfob is in the zone of the vehicle's signal, it will transmit a lock signal to an onboard computer, and the car will open its doors.
Certain cars come with additional security features, such as a card reader, touchscreen or fingerprint scanner as well as keyless entry. Although these options aren't as practical as a conventional metal key, they offer an added layer of security for your vehicle.

Key Replacement
The good news is that if you've lost your car keys, you can get it replaced for cheap. However the kind of key you have will determine how the cost of replacing it is. This is especially true for cars that have transponder chips that are built-in. The chip emits an electronic signal that the computer in the car recognizes. Without it, the vehicle won't start. This type of key can be expensive to replace, but you can save money by purchasing an old key with no transponder.
A regular metal key typically costs less to replace because it doesn't have a special chip. This type of key is easily replaced by an auto locksmith or your local hardware store. It's still required to be programmed so that it works with your vehicle. It's best to leave this work to experts.
